#include <stdio.h>
#include <stdlib.h>
typedef struct Data {
int data;
struct Data* pNext;
}linkedList;
typedef struct {
struct Data* head;
struct Data* tail;
}linkHeader;
void createNode(linkHeader *L, int pData) {
linkedList *newNode = (linkedList*)malloc(sizeof(linkedList));
newNode->data = pData;
newNode->pNext = NULL;
if (L->head == NULL && L->tail == NULL) {
L->head = L->tail = newNode;
return;
}
else {
L->tail->pNext = newNode;
L->tail = newNode;
}
}
void deleteNode(linkHeader *L, int pData) {
linkedList *temp = L->head;
linkedList *preNode = NULL;
if (temp->data == pData) {
L->head = temp->pNext;
delete temp;
}
else {
while (temp != NULL) {
if (temp->data == pData) {
preNode->pNext = temp->pNext;
delete temp;
break;
}
preNode = temp;
temp = temp->pNext;
}
}
}
void printNode(linkHeader *L) {
linkedList* P = L->head;
printf("[");
while (P != NULL){
printf("%d", P->data);
P = P->pNext;
if (P != NULL) {
printf(",");
}
}
printf("]\n");
}
int main(void) {
linkHeader *L = (linkHeader*)malloc(sizeof(linkHeader));
L->head = NULL;
L->tail = NULL;
int num = 0;
int insertNum = 0;
int deleteNum = 0;
while (1) {
printf("실행할 작업의 번호를 입력하세요.\n 1.입력\n 2.삭제\n 3.전체출력\n 4.끝내기\n");
scanf("%d", &num);
switch (num)
{
case 1:
printf("넣을 숫자를 입력하세요 : ");
scanf("%d", &insertNum);
createNode(L, insertNum);
printNode(L);
break;
case 2:
if (L->head == NULL && L->tail == NULL) {
printf("비어있습니다.\n");
return 0;
}
else {
printf("삭제할 숫자를 입력하세요 : ");
scanf("%d", &deleteNum);
deleteNode(L, deleteNum);
printNode(L);
}
break;
case 3:
if (L->head == NULL && L->tail == NULL) {
printf("비어있습니다.\n");
return 0;
}
else {
printNode(L);
}
break;
case 4:
printf("끝내기.\n");
return 0;
}
}
return 0;
}
